Smirnoff launches new fruit-flavoured vodka - and it looks perfect for summer

The sun's out, the long weekend is here and we already have plans for what we'll be drinking as soon as it's properly hot.

That's because Smirnoff has just announced a new range of fruit-infused spirit that will be with us very soon.

Smirnoff Infusions comes in two flavours - "Orange, Grapefruit & Bitters" and "Raspberry, Rhubarb & Vanilla" - selling for £14 a bottle the recommendation is to mis one part fruity vodka with three parts soda water, a lot of ice and, well, enjoy.

Sarah Shimmons, the brand’s marketing manager for Europe, said: “Smirnoff Infusions is an exciting new addition to our portfolio in the UK.

“The process features real fruits infused and distilled individually for the perfect amount of time to allow their natural flavours to be extracted. The resulting drink is blended with Smirnoff No. 21 Vodka and crafted at 23% ABV, to ensure the perfect balance of natural and fruity flavours.”

The even better news is a serving works out at just 87 calories.

The bottles have more frut, and less vodka, than standard Smirnoff - at 23% ABV - meaning the mixed drink comes in at 5.75%, or about the same as a strong cider or beer.

As to when it will hit the shelves? Wholesalers are listing it already and Smirnoff told The Sun that shoppers should be able to buy it from June.
